Last year, we said, “Barkley has a lot of catch-up to do regarding his initial Hall of Fame promise. A player injured that badly and early always struggles, and Barkley is no different.”
Barkley is different.
No ranked player jumped higher than Barkley, who we feared injuries would take out of a Hall of Fame conversation. Not only was he healthy on a new team (Philadelphia), but he is also a Super Bowl Champion and the defending Offensive Player of the Year. He also joined the 2,000-Yard Rushing Club, won his first Rushing Title (2,005), his second APY Title (2,283), and, along with Derrick Henry, brought back the Running Back.
At home in Philadelphia, Barkley’s only issues will be with injury, and another monster year will put him in the Hall of Fame hunt. We won’t bet against him again.
